ODBC Driver for Google Cloud Storage

Build 20.0.7746

カスタムOAuth アプリの作成

You can use a custom OAuth app to authenticate a service account or a user account. See OAuth 認証の使用 for more information.

Create an OAuth App for User Account Authentication

Follow the procedure below to register an app and obtain the OAuthClientId and OAuthClientSecret.

Create a Custom OAuth App: Desktop

  1. Log into the Google API Console.
  2. Click Create Project or select an existing project.
  3. In the API Manager, click Credentials -> Create Credentials -> OAuth Client Id -> Other.
  4. Click Create. The OAuthClientId and OAuthClientSecret are displayed.
  5. Click Library -> Google Cloud Storage JSON API -> Enable API.

Create an OAuth App for Service Account Authentication

Follow the steps below to create an OAuth application and generate a private key. You will then authorize the service account.

  1. Log into the Google API Console and open a project. Select the API Manager from the main menu.
  2. Click Create Credentials -> Service Account Key.
  3. In the Service Account menu, select New Service Account or select an existing service account.
  4. If you are creating a new service account, additionally select one or more roles. You can assign primitive roles at the project level in the IAM and Admin section; other roles enable you to further customize access to Google APIs.
  5. In the Key Type section, select the P12 key type.
  6. Create the app to download the key pair. The private key's password is displayed: Set this in OAuthJWTCertPassword.
  7. In the service accounts section, click Manage Service Accounts and set OAuthJWTIssuer to the email address displayed in the service account Id field.
  8. Click Library -> Google Cloud Storage JSON API -> Enable API.

Copyright (c) 2021 CData Software, Inc. - All rights reserved.
Build 20.0.7746